How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Shawnee Mission?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Shawnee Mission Studio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$1,337 | $645 | $10,000+ |
| Shawnee Mission 1 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$1,560 | $740 | $5,685 |
| Shawnee Mission 2 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$1,991 | $758 | $5,855 |
| Shawnee Mission 3 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$2,326 | $898 | $6,874 |
| Shawnee Mission 4 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$2,544 | $2,350 | $2,675 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Shawnee Mission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Shawnee Mission?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Shawnee Mission with Washer/Dryer is at Georgetown Apartments listed at $735.
How much is the average rent for Shawnee Mission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Shawnee Mission with Washer/Dryer is $1,916.
What is the largest Shawnee Mission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Shawnee Mission is a 2,590 square feet unit starting from $735 at Georgetown Apartments.
What is the average size for Shawnee Mission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Shawnee Mission is currently at 728 sq ft.
